你查询的IP:[123.206.111.246]  地理位置:中国–上海–上海

最新查询121.68.108.95 220.252.247.210 116.1.233.81 122.16.128.35 117.75.199.20 123.4.198.247 58.82.79.219 124.196.4.140 117.72.206.111 123.206.111.246 203.152.64.104 120.94.146.76 125.61.128.94 203.119.32.191 203.148.221.174 121.58.21.123 124.112.63.245 120.48.89.158 168.160.103.118 119.16.207.127 124.29.213.155 124.160.14.216 202.127.128.188 168.160.157.251 124.108.40.171 202.91.176.140 159.226.104.244 202.136.208.128 218.64.166.255 203.92.160.102 120.94.156.93